The most common health issue related to rabbits eating radishes is digestive upset. Radishes are high in fiber and can cause gastrointestinal distress in rabbits, such as bloating and gas. WebCan rabbits eat radishes? Yes, rabbits can eat radishes. Radishes are a safe and healthy food for rabbits to eat. They are a good source of Vitamin C, which is important for keeping rabbits healthy. Radishes also have a high water content, which helps keep rabbits hydrated. Radishes can be fed to rabbits fresh or dried. soft wedding makeup

WebYes, rabbits can eat radishes in moderation. Radishes come in different varieties and the most commonly found ones have white flesh and red skin. You may also find other varieties like French breakfast radishes or black radishes. Radishes are most frequently used in their uncooked form in salads. WebMar 9, 2024 · Can rabbits eat radish leaves? The answer is yes! Despite the unique taste, radishes are safe for an adult rabbit to ingest. While the leaves are highly nutritious, some rabbits will not like the bitter taste. In general, radish leaves are suitable for your bunny.

WebRabbits can eat radishes safely – they are not toxic to bunnies.
